{site_name}

{site_name}

🌜 搜索

PHP 中的 V8JsException::getJsLineNumber 是用

php 𝄐 0
php v8js,php v8js 扩展,php v8js 爬虫,php v8调用js文件函数,phpv8启动,phpv8数据库
PHP 中的 V8JsException::getJsLineNumber 是用于获取 JavaScript 代码中出错的行号的方法。当 V8JsException 发生时,可以使用这个方法来获取出错的行号信息。

以下是一个示例:

php
try {
$v8 = new V8Js();
$v8->executeString("undefinedFunction()");
} catch (V8JsException $e) {
$lineNumber = $e->getJsLineNumber();
echo "JavaScript error on line $lineNumber";
}


在这个示例中,我们使用了 V8Js 类来创建一个 JavaScript 执行环境,并执行了一个引发异常的 JavaScript 代码。当捕获到 V8JsException 异常时,我们通过调用 getJsLineNumber 方法来获取出错的 JavaScript 代码的行号,并将其打印出来。

希望以上解释对你有帮助。如有更多疑问,请随时提问。